Makowal

Makowal is a village located in Ajnala tehsil of Amritsar district in Punjab, India. It is situated 18km away from sub-district headquarter Ajnala (tehsildar office) and 43km away from district headquarter Amritsar . As per 2009 stats, Makowal village is also a gram panchayat.

About Makowal

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Makowal is 037340. The village spans a total geographical area of 570 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 143103. Ajnala is nearest town to Makowal village for all major economic activities.

When it comes to local governance, Makowal village is administered by a Sarpanch, the elected head of the village, in accordance with the Constitution of India and the Panchayati Raj Act. The village falls under the Ajnala Vidhan Sabha constituency for state-level representation and the Amritsar Lok Sabha constituency for national parliamentary elections. Population of Makowal

Below is a concise population overview of Makowal as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,466 766 700
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 185 102 83
Scheduled Castes (SC) 162 89 73
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 931 520 411
Illiterate Population 535 246 289

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Makowal village:

  • The total population of Makowal village is around 1,466, including approximately 766 males and 700 females, with a sex ratio of 913 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 185 children aged 0–6 years in Makowal village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Makowal village has 162 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Makowal village is about 63.51%, with male literacy at 67.89% and female literacy at 58.71%.
  • There are around 276 households in Makowal village.

Connectivity of Makowal

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Makowal. As per the 2011 stats, Makowal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
